Most people measure the 60 for baseball. Under 7.0 sec is a great time. MLB avg is around 6.8. This is run straight 60, or home to 2nd.

New Ichiro information:
Home to first 3.7 First to second (on triple) 3.47 Second to third (on triple) 3.43 Mickey Mantle was said to have done 3.65 from the left side. This has been disputed because the actual timing was done from films. Vic Davillio (Cleveland in the 1960's) was reported to be the "fastest ever" from home to first in 3.55. Again a left hander that was always moving towards first when the ball was hit AND AGAIN this time was taken from films not actual play. Tee Ooops, this information is from ESPN The Magazine [Edited by Tim C on May 18th, 2002 at 01:26 PM] |
